Contest BushFire Heros by Antipodi

OK the terrible news comming out of Victoria has bought out the best and worst in the Aussies ...what I want you to do is write a poem that is dedicated to the Unsung heros of Bushfire disasters in Victoria ...you might want to check the news reports before you start ....here is a brief description of what is happening ...the incredible stories of heroism and compassion out ...as it stands the figures are 5000 people are homeless, 181 killed , 80+ hospitalized, 700 homes destroyed and the death toll could reach 300 as many places/towns have been burnt to the ground looking more like a war zone than well...Stories of families huddled together in their home wiped out ....carloads of people escaping the flames also perished...Hero's are also being made firemen fighting fires as personal loss, volunteers exhausted working 16 hour and more shifts, individuals saving neighbours lives at risk of their own ...everybody has rallied together to help each other ...I have never seen anything like it ...I can only say the Australian spirit is really showing...A bushfire appeal has been started by the red cross raising millions of dollars...People have donated clothes , food, toys for children , musicians are setting up rock concerts and sportsman are coming up to personally visit the staging area's when the victims are housed in tents....

It is so sad we all feel for the victims and those in the thick of it
